Chicken and croutons soup

Ingredients
150 g lentils
2 l of water
200 g potatoes
1 onion
1 carrot
1 sweet yellow pepper
200 g chicken fillet
50 ml cream
50 g croutons
1 tbsp. l. vegetable oil
1/4 tsp salt
1/4 tsp pepper
50 g greens
1 clove of garlic
Preparation
- Rinse the lentils, cover them with water and bring to a boil.
- Dice the potatoes and place them in the lentil pot.
- Dice the onion, carrot, pepper and garlic, then add everything to the saucepan.
- Cut the chicken into cubes, brush the pan with vegetable oil and fry the meat well.
- When the vegetables are ready, add the spices and herbs, then whisk the soup with a blender. The approximate cooking time for the soup is 45 minutes.
- Add the cream to the saucepan and beat the soup with a blender again.
- Serve the puree soup with chicken fillet and croutons.
Soup with porcini mushrooms and noodles

Ingredients
100 g dried mushrooms
1 onion
1 carrot
200 g chicken thighs
150 g vermicelli
1 tbsp. l. vegetable oil
1/4 tsp salt
1/4 tsp pepper
50 g greens
Preparation
- Pour boiling water over the dried mushrooms and leave for 2 hours. After the specified time, rinse the mushrooms under running water and pour boiling water over again for 30 minutes.
- Cut the onions into 2 halves: finely chop one part, and leave the other for the broth.
- Cut the peeled carrots into rings.
- Prepare broth with two chicken thighs, carrots and half an onion.
- Throw away the carrots and onions, and remove the chicken thighs, chop finely and send back to the pot.
- Cut the mushrooms into small pieces and fry them in vegetable oil along with chopped onions.
- Send mushrooms and onions to the broth. Then bring it to a boil, add noodles and spices. Cook the soup for 15 minutes.
- Serve a hearty meal with bread or croutons. Be sure to add some greenery.
Chicken soup with vegetables and corn grits

Ingredients
2.5 l chicken broth
200 g potatoes
1 carrot
200 g corn grits
200 ml cream
50 g greens
1/4 tsp salt
1/4 tsp pepper
Preparation
- Prepare chicken broth, remove the meat from it, chop finely and return to the pot.
- Cut the potatoes into cubes and the carrots into rings. Then finely chop the herbs.
- Send vegetables and corn grits to the broth. Cook for 20-25 minutes until vegetables and cereals are fully cooked.
- At the end of cooking, add cream, spices, chopped herbs and chopped meat.
- Bring the soup to a boil, then remove from heat and let it brew for 15 minutes.
- Serve soup with bread or croutons.
Chicken noodle soup with vegetables

Ingredients
2 l of water
200 g chicken legs
150 g fettuccine paste
1 onion
2 bay leaves
1 carrot
200 g potatoes
1 parsley root
50 g chopped parsley
1/4 tsp salt
1/4 tsp pepper
1/2 tsp dry spicy herbs
Preparation
- Place the chicken legs in a saucepan, cover them with cold water and bring to a boil.
- Add the onion, bay leaf and boil the broth for 1 hour.
- Remove the onion and bay leaf from the pot.
- Grate carrots and parsley root on a coarse grater.
- Cut the potatoes into small cubes.
- Add potatoes, onions, carrots, spices and herbs to the broth.
- Bring the soup to a boil and simmer over low heat for 15 minutes.
- Remove the chicken legs from the pot, separate the meat and place it back in the broth.
- Add the noodles to the pot and cook the soup for another 15 minutes.
- Serve the soup with some greens added to it.
Rich soup with meat and vegetables

Ingredients
450 g meat (pork, beef)
1 onion
2 tbsp. l. vegetable oil
1 carrot
100 g beans
100 g cabbage
200 g potatoes
4 tbsp. l. tomato paste
1/4 tsp salt
1/4 tsp pepper
Preparation
- Finely chop the onion, heat the pan and fry it in vegetable oil.
- Cut the meat into cubes, add to the skillet and cook with the onions for 5 minutes.
- Pour water into a saucepan, bring it to a boil, and pour the contents of the pan into it.
- Boil the broth for 1 hour.
- Dice the potatoes and carrots.
- Add beans, cabbage, carrots, potatoes, and tomato paste to the saucepan. Boil the soup until the vegetables are fully cooked.
- Remove the soup from the heat and let it steep for 1 hour.
